> >   Log:
> >   Convert the routing table to use an UMA zone for rtentries.  The zone is
> >   called "rtentry".
> > 
> >   This saves a considerable amount of kernel memory.  R_Zmalloc previously
> >   used 256 byte blocks (plus kmalloc overhead) whereas UMA only needs 132
> >   bytes.
> > 
> >   Idea from:      OpenBSD
> > 
> >   Revision  Changes    Path
> >   1.106     +10 -4     src/sys/net/route.c
> 
> With this I was able to dump approx. 1.2 million routes into the kernel
> until I ran out of kmap_mem space.  Pretty neat ;-)
